RECYFIX PRO

Corrosion-free drainage system for commercial and public areas.

Your benefits with RECYFIX PRO

Made with fibre-reinforced polypropylene (PP) for extra strength and stability, the RECYFIX PRO channels have excellent durability and resistance to environmental influences. With a range of grating options, the systems are rated up to a D 400 load class and are particularly suitable for public and commercial areas such as railway platforms, schools, retail outlets and market squares.

  • Selection of gratings, including composite FIBRETEC C 250 heelsafe grating
  • Pre-assembled, lightweight units for efficient installation and easy handling on-site
  • 20 mm x 20 mm polypropylene angle housing
  • Non-conductive and anti-static: ideal for safety-critical areas
  • Withstands temperatures – 50 °C to + 80 °C
  • PP channel body can be easily cut and drilled

RECYFIX: our composite material

The name RECYFIX comes from the use of recycled material in the channel body (approximately 93% recycled polypropylene, verified by German ‘Blue Angel’ eco-label certification).

The channels are PVC-free and can be fully recycled mechanically or chemically following lifetime use.
